Output 66899d41efd5e3552b14dea1b3eb6dbc7a43a175e61ae9476828bbcb66daae17:1

value
4744571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bb30a7415ebbf3dd22ece169bdeef1413b1fac1 OP_EQUAL
address
32ksqdSaansU1c5UojbbixHTusSFxsQjKf
transaction
66899d41efd5e3552b14dea1b3eb6dbc7a43a175e61ae9476828bbcb66daae17